What does an operations accounting manager do?

An Operations Accounting Manager oversees and manages the accounting processes related to a company's operational activities. This role typically involves supervising accounting staff, ensuring accuracy in financial reporting, streamlining procedures, and collaborating with other departments to optimize financial performance. They analyze financial data, support budgeting and forecasting, and ensure compliance with financial regulations and company policies. Their work helps organizations make informed decisions and maintain strong financial controls.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an operations accounting manager?

To thrive as an Operations Accounting Manager, you need expertise in accounting principles, financial analysis, and operational processes,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in accounting or finance and often a CPA or CMA certification. Familiarity with ERP systems like SAP or Oracle, advanced Excel skills, and financial reporting software is crucial. Strong leadership, communication, and problem-solving skills help manage teams and collaborate across departments effectively. These competencies ensure accurate financial oversight, operational efficiency, and compliance within an organization's accounting function.

How does an operations accounting manager typically collaborate with other departments to ensure accurate financial reporting?

An Operations Accounting Manager works closely with various departments such as operations, procurement, and finance to gather and validate financial data. Regular cross-functional meetings are common to discuss process improvements, resolve discrepancies, and ensure alignment on financial policies. This collaboration helps maintain accurate cost allocations, timely month-end closings, and adherence to internal controls. Strong communication and organizational skills are essential to facilitate effective teamwork and drive continuous improvement across the organization.

What is the difference between Operations Accounting Manager vs Financial Analyst?

AspectOperations Accounting ManagerFinancial Analyst
CredentialsBachelor's in Accounting, Finance, or related field; CPA often preferredBachelor's in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or related field; CFA optional
Work EnvironmentCorporate finance departments, accounting teams, operations unitsFinance departments, investment firms, corporate planning teams
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in manufacturing, retail, logistics, and service industriesCommon in banking, investment firms, corporate finance divisions
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ding operational financial management and reportingAnalyzing financial data for investment or strategic decisions

The Operations Accounting Manager focuses on managing accounting processes related to daily operations, ensuring accurate financial reporting within operational units. In contrast, a Financial Analyst primarily analyzes financial data to support strategic decision-making and investment activities. While both roles require strong accounting and finance credentials, their focus areas and work environments differ significantly.
